Portrait

Pankaj Sharma, PhD, is a Professor of Pharmaceutics at the Shri Ram College of Pharmacy, Banmore, Madhya Pradesh, India. He is actively involved in formulating nanocarriers for effective delivery of drugs for the treatment of malaria, arthritis, etc. Dr. Sharma has received many awards and prizes for his contributions. He has been an invited speaker at conferences, seminars, symposiums, and workshops and participates on a number of university, department, and institute committees. He has produced peer-reviewed papers in the field of pharmaceutical sciences, along with book chapters. He is also a reviewer for several international scientific publications.

Saloni Jain, PhD, is an Associate Professor of Pharmacology at the Shri Ram College of Pharmacy, Banmore, Madhya Pradesh, India. Her research interests focus on the development of herbal preparations and antidiabetic activities for effective drug delivery, specifically for skin diseases, diabetes, and diuretics. Dr. Jain has presented research papers at international conferences and has been granted a UK patent design. She is an active participant in various universities, departments, and institute committees and has published several book chapters and research and review papers in national and international journals.

Vinay Jain, PhD, is the Principal of Shri Ram College of Pharmacy, Banmore, Madhya Pradesh, India. He has made significant contributions to the field through his research and publications, including peer-reviewed articles, edited and indexed books, and guidance for over 30 research scholars. Dr. Jain is an active member of the pharmacy community, serving as co-convener of the Indo-Caribbean conference and organizing secretary of the Future Prospect in Pharma-Marketing national conference. He has been recognized for his leadership and mentorship in the field. He has filed two patents and published many papers in international and national journals.
